The King of Fighters 2002 (KOF 2002) remains a masterpiece in the fighting game community. While the official Neo Geo version is widely accessible, competitive players and arcade veterans often seek out . This legendary bootleg hack alters the core gameplay by introducing infinite power gauges, instant max-mode activations, and the ability to trigger devastating Hidden Super Desperation Moves (HSDM) at any time.
